Description

In our troubled world today many of us are wondering what we can do to make a difference. This much-loved spiritual author points out that our personal example is a very powerful instrument of change, more powerful than many of us realize. By making small changes in our thoughts and daily choices, we can develop the courage, love, and wisdom we need to heal ourselves, our relationships, and our environment. This collection of short readings on themes such as training the mind, simple living, raising children, and aging wisely offers inspiration, reassurance, and practical tips for anyone looking to live a more spiritually grounded lifestyle. First published in 1992, Your Life Is Your Message is being reissued, together with a new ebook. Over 80,000 copies of this classic book are in print.

Author Biography:

Eknath Easwaran (1910-1999) is respected around the world as an authentic teacher of timeless wisdom, and more than two million of his books are in print. His approach fits naturally into any faith, philosophy, or lifestyle. Born in a small village in Kerala state, India, Easwaran grew up listening to his grandmother’s age-old stories, and learned from her wise, loving example as she guided and supported her busy extended family. As a young man, Easwaran visited Gandhi in his ashram and was deeply influenced by the way he brought spiritual values into daily life. Easwaran came to the United States on the Fulbright exchange program in 1959. In 1961 he founded the Blue Mountain Center of Meditation, which carries on his work today through publications and retreats.
